Transaction e41623e43ac28896e28059de6d9d0a695336285216c5606ff26b1b27023e0839
2 Input
2 Outputs
- e41623e43ac28896e28059de6d9d0a695336285216c5606ff26b1b27023e0839:0
- e41623e43ac28896e28059de6d9d0a695336285216c5606ff26b1b27023e0839:1
value 815000
address 1EWo1eLadxapb4ARNdWLRcBG3UkbLSUU28
value 2417
address 1GyiZ4EDHBJPHaEwpVjRweJkHQ6DoxXonH